		<description>Its a good idea to set up a continuous drain when using a dehumidifier in this way. Makes life a lot easier when there is no need to worry about emptying the water bucket everyday.</description>

		<description>Great Post! One of the most common problems we see in our flat coastal area is what you mentioned in point #1. Downspouts are often the main cause of water buildup along foundation walls.  The dehumidifiers today really take a crawlspace to the next level, much better than the &quot;natural&quot; or &quot;fan&quot; systems from 10 years ago.</description>

		<description>Great blog . To add a tip about mold and water, make sure the ground slopes away from the building foundation, so that water does not enter or collect around the foundation. Great read . Thanks !</description>
